I’ve been diagnosed with pseudoseizures. What does that mean?

Epilepsy Program: Department of Neurology: University of Iow...
Pseudoseizures, or psychogenic nonepileptic spells, may closely resemble epileptic seizures by history and even observation, but they do not have an epileptic cause and typically do not respond well to treatment with antiepileptic drugs.
